    Quote Originally Posted by LegsandLace View Post
    okay, thanks! im just nervous, i guess. i know i will get over it once im hired, its just that i hate not knowing if i will or not, especially because i have an "on the fence" bodytype. yikes! but i guess there is one way to find out.
    If anything keeps you from getting hired, it won't be your body type. I'm not going to lie - if you show up and you're super awkward, tripping over your heels, dancing spastically on stage, and can't even look the manager in the eye - you might struggle to get hired (depending on how divey of a dive we're talking about here). I'd say those factors are more important.

    If you think you might be visibly nervous when you get there (I'm talking visibly nervous), either first visit the club as a customer, or show up for an audition and ask if you can sit for an hour or two before your audition. Just say you're a bit nervous because you're new to the business and would love a chance to watch how the club works before you go on stage. It's a common request.

    I'm bigger than you and I have to say I do pretty damn well in my little "upscale dive" (club looks like shit on the outside, in a bad neighborhood, but there have been many very nice renovations inside). Just get a pair of heels and go for it. Worse they can do is turn you away, but at least you tried.

    If you can afford it, go to Victoria's Secret (or another lingere store) and get a snazzy matching set. Maybe try Forever 21 and get a cute mini skirt dress. Or if you have an adult store near you, sometimes they have a dressing room when they carry dancer clothing so you could try stuff on. Definitely get actual dance thongs at least. Regular thongs don't have the right coverage and are way too thin. You don't need anything fancy to start with. Worry about a wardrobe after you have the job and know you'll keep it. Try to buy stuff from other dancers to save some $$.

    The tiny pudge you have should melt off after a few weeks of constant movement. A tan really does make a difference (My money will tank drastically when I don't spray tan)

    Rock confidence. Walk in there and act like you own the fucking joint. If you don't think you're hot shit, why should the customers?

    Quote Originally Posted by LegsandLace View Post
    haha okay! wasa tad confused. the ones i have are 7.5 i think, so not too big of a difference!
    It's not so much the heel height that makes a big difference. It's the surface area of the bottom of the shoe. Tiny girls have no problem galloping around in 8" spike heels. But for those of us who weigh more (I have a very athletic figure, but I'm 5'7" and weigh 145ish), starting on heels with a wider base and heel can be an enormous confidence saver.
